
The Northwest Georgia Department of Public Health released information recently about COVID-19 testing in Northwest Georgia. Free testing is available on Tuesday’s in Chattooga County from 8:30 AM until 4:30 PM at North Summerville Baptist Church on Maplewood Drive in Summerville. The drive-up tests are available without any appointment.
“Our goal is to increase testing in Northwest Georgia by making it more convenient for the public while better balancing demand for testing with our resources,” said Dr. Gary Voccio, health director for the ten-county Northwest Health District.
Voccio advises that anyone who wants to get tested can get tested but recommends testing especially for anyone experiencing COVID-19 symptoms and for close contacts of positive COVID-19 cases on their tenth day of quarantine.
For information about COVID-19 testing in a specific county, including locations, days, and hours, please visit the Facebook page for that county’s health department. For information about all Northwest Health District COVID-19 test sites, please go to https://nwgapublichealth.org.
